Councilor Gathers asked the Syracuse City Council to hold a committee meeting with the Department of Public Works after the police voting session so council members could get an update on fines the department has begun charging.
"This item is all set. What we're gonna do is we're gonna have a committee meeting, in regards to this after the police voting session, with the DPW just to get an update and tell us exactly how this is going so far," Councilor Gathers said.
Councilor Hogan responded that some council members had expected the meeting to occur before fines were imposed. "We were under the impression that we were going to get a meeting before, at the end of this before the administration started, decided to start charging fines at folks. So, I'm glad you did this," Hogan said.
The discussion occurred while the council reviewed agenda item 25. No vote on policy or fines was recorded in the transcript; councilors directed staff to schedule the committee meeting and to provide an update to the council.
The committee meeting was described as occurring after the council's police voting session; no firm date or time for the committee meeting was provided in the transcript.
